## 项目概述 为地图类网页app添加底图支持,目前仅支持加载web墨卡托的瓦片底图 暂时选择的是gaode的普通底图,可无缝切换为openstreetmap底图服务 ## Features 将屏幕坐标系映射到投影平面,为坐标转化提供支持,见viewport 将viewport和底图加载的逻辑分离开 事件和绘制逻辑在basemap中,对外直接使用basemap挂载到canvas就行 (参考index.js) 支持设置初始位置,和记忆上次查看位置 ## tips 坐标转化 是直接进行像素级的映射 缩放在瓦片地图那一层已经定义好了,不需要再额外转化